Nintendo confirms layoffs in the testing team


The decision may have affected more than 100 employees


Summary

Nintendo announced a restructuring of its testing department, which involved cutting outsourced workers. More than 100 employees are believed to have been affected.




After websites claimed earlier this year that the Switch’s successor would be delayed until 2025, Nintendo reported that its testing team is undergoing a restructuring, which will involve cutting some outsourced employees as well as creation of “a significant number of new full-time jobs”.

“For all the jobs that are closing, contract staffing agencies, with support [da Nintendo of America]will offer severance packages and provide assistance during the transition.”Nintendo said in a statement sent to Kotaku from a company spokesperson. “To the contractors who will be leaving us, we are extremely grateful for the important contributions you have made to our business and express our sincere thanks for your hard work and service to Nintendo.”

According to the employees concerned, the restructuring occurs because Nintendo is going through a period of crisis “calm” in its testing department, with employees saying there are no major games made by its studios for release in the near term and that none of them have tested the Switch’s successor.

The official number of people affected by the layoff is unknown, but four former and current Nintendo employees told Kotaku that more than 100 workers may have been affected and that roles converted to full-time jobs will be removed from the testing team.

With this, Nintendo joins the team of companies making layoffs in 2024, joining Sony, Microsoft, and Sega.
